Hi Ismael-san.
The windows environment has already realized by special correction.
Then, they are Ralf-san with me check ending and become 1.6.3/4
following.
http://winpg.jp/~saito/pg_work/OSSP_win32/
Furthermore, the fixed version is built in pginstaller (8.3.5).
However, It is not the Ubuntu environment........
It may have the own problem of Ubuntu.

Hi Hiroshi,
this is Ismael Ciordia from Openbravo. In the next release of Openbravo
ERP
(2.50) we are doing extensive use of UUID. Is there any progress on
this
bug? We have experienced as well this bug in a linux (Ubuntu)
environment,
do you know if it is reported?
It seems that some Ubuntu users are looking at the problem to be sure.
Probably, Ralf-san(OSSP project leader) is very busy now....
We have prepared an ugly work around to solve it (do a loop till
generated
ID changes from the last execution) but it is not gonna work in
production
environments.
We are really interested in a fix to this bug included in the next
PostgreSql release, and we would consider to sponsor this development
if
required.
